Preseason Associated Press Poll: 5 B1G teams rank in Top 25

The Associated Press Poll is out.

Last week, we got our first taste of how teams were viewed for the upcoming season with the release of the USA TODAY Coaches Poll. Now, we know how the media feels about the Top 25 as we are less than two weeks from the start of the 2021 season.

Five B1G teams earned a spot in the preseason rankings. Ohio State is the conference’s highest-ranked squad again this year after a 7-1 campaign in 2020, earning a trip to the National Championship Game.

The other teams to earn a spot in the Top 25 include: Penn State, Wisconsin, Indiana and Iowa.

Here’s a look at the complete Top 25 from Preseason Associated Press Poll:

#1 Alabama

#2 Oklahoma

#3 Clemson

#4 Ohio State

#5 Georgia

#6 Texas A&M

#7 Iowa State

#8 Cincinnati

#9 Notre Dame

#10 North Carolina

#11 Oregon

#12 Wisconsin

#13 Florida

#14 Miami

#15 USC

#16 LSU

#17 Indiana

#18 Iowa

#19 Penn State

#20 Washington

#21 Texas

#22 Coastal Carolina

#23 Louisiana

#24 Utah

#25 Arizona State

Other B1G teams receiving votes: Michigan (12), Northwestern (8)
